I would defiantly get the pumpkin covered with a tarp structure to keep the rain off. I would put a fungicide on it right now either captan or daconil right out the bottle. keep it dry. When it finally rolls over on ya I would make sure you have the sand and dirt cleared out of the area beacuse, you might get mice nesting under under it and your gonna want to keep an eye on it. I would put about a dozen or so moth balls in the air pocket under the bloosem and keep an eye em to make sure the pumpkin does not grow over them.
